Output 42430242cbaff94dc2853ff29c53648236953b17742abe8487deb3f5754fbfbc:16

value
143980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72e7dd942d34d3b64e56bf147b4b1ed607785df0 OP_EQUAL
address
3CAaiiHsiMN9KkNYR8P4B2qHTqpxjnhAv9
transaction
42430242cbaff94dc2853ff29c53648236953b17742abe8487deb3f5754fbfbc
spent
true